This article explains how to acquire a fixed asset with an asset retirement obligation (ARO) in Japan in Microsoft Dynamics 365 Finance.
For Japan, the asset retirement obligation (ARO) is discounted to present value, and added to the acquisition cost of the fixed asset.
The following procedure walks you through how to acquire a fixed asset with an asset retirement obligation (ARO). The procedure uses the JPMF demo company data.
Before you can complete the following procedure, you must first select the Fixed Assets configuration key.
To acquire a fixed asset with an ARO, follow these steps.
In Dynamics 365 Finance, go to Fixed assets > Asset retirement obligations > Fixed assets journal.
Select New.
In the Name field, enter a name.
Select Save.
Select Lines.
In the Date field, enter a date.
In the Account field, specify the desired values.
In the Book field, enter a value.
In the Debit field, enter a number.
Select Functions.
Select Generate asset retirement obligation transactions. Confirm that a new record with a document type of Asset retirement obligation is created.
Note
The menu at Functions > Generate asset retirement obligation transactions is used when the fixed asset is in the same journal. You can also use the menu at Proposals > Capitalized asset retirement obligation for fixed assets that are already acquired.
In the list, mark the selected row. The proposed amount is discounted to present value.
Select Post.
